Eid is not only a celebration for Muslims but it brings people of all religions together.

This is the sentiment shared by the people who are celebrating Eid today after a month of fasting.

Dr Mohammed Munir of Nausori said they are celebrating Eid with the needy.

Munir also said that the devastation caused by Cyclone Winston did not discourage them from fasting and celebrating Eid.

Vilashni Ali of Nadi said after the morning prayer they are preparing sweets and snacks for the families and invited guests.

Ali said we should remember those in our celebrations and prayers who are not able to celebrate Eid due to extreme hardship.

Meanwhile, Opposition Leader Ro Teimumu Kepa has extended her wishes to all Muslims throughout Fiji.

Ro Teimumu said Eid is a significant celebration in the Islamic calendar where they mark the end of a month‑long fast of Ramadan, a time where a sense of generosity and gratitude colours these celebrations.

She said her prayers are with the people of Turkey, Baghdad, Syria and other Middle East nations who are currently facing difficult times in their homelands.
